[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[leafnode-list] Leafnode 2.0b8: XPAT causes segfault



krasel@xxxxxxxxxxxxxxxxxxxxxxxxxxxx (Cornelius Krasel) writes:

> Stefan Wiens wrote:
>
>> The same bug makes XHDR output "(none)" lines for nonexisting articles.
>> Are those "(none)" lines necessary at all?
>
>>From the ChangeLog:
>
> 160100: doxhdr() now returns (none) if asked for XHDR REFERENCES of an
>         article. Suggested by Ted Marston <ted@xxxxxxxxxxxxxxxxxxxxxxxxx>;
>         increases compatibility with xrn.
>
> I don't have xrn running, and I don't know whether it is really
> necessary to return "(none)".

If it improves interoperability, better output "(none)".
BTW, news.cis.dfn.de outputs just the article numbers.

> Furthermore, the function should return "(none)" only for articles
> which exist and don't have the header.

First considering findxover() avoids the bogus output and is faster
with large gaps.

Stefan


-- 
leafnode-list@xxxxxxxxxxxxxxxxxxxxxxxxxxxx -- mailing list for leafnode
To unsubscribe, send mail with "unsubscribe" in the subject to the list